Riders: Ryan Pluche, Demetri Bales and Brian Pracht
Martin ten Hoeve and I sailing a blizzard in Denmark on February the 15th.
Hood River is epic. – Alexander Lewis-Hughes
What the heck is Ski Biking?! I went to Sunshine Village in Banff Alberta to find out.